How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Roxbury Crossing?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Roxbury Crossing Studio Apartments | $2,631 | $1,585 | $10,000+ |
Roxbury Crossing 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,252 | $1,000 | $10,000+ |
Roxbury Crossing 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,847 | $1,450 | $10,000+ |
Roxbury Crossing 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,409 | $1,025 | $10,000+ |
Roxbury Crossing 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,307 | $975 | $10,000+ |
Roxbury Crossing 5 Bedroom Apartments | $6,191 | $875 | $10,000+ |
Roxbury Crossing 6 Bedroom Apartments | $7,728 | $850 | $10,000+ |
